Since the amount of RAM you reserve with this option is not available for any other purpose, it is best to leave the setting at 0 until you see a SET FULL PRINT message. Then, increase the setting in small increments until the error does not occur.

If FULL PRINT is set to the maximum value, the SET FULL PRINT error is not displayed. If an INSUFF. MEMORY or PAGE BUFFER FULL message appears, installing optional memory is the only solution. See Appendix A for information on extra memory options.

You can use the T-OFFSET (top offset) option to make fine adjustments in the position of the printing on the page. The setting is in dots; each dot is 1/300th of an inch (0.0846 mm) so you can use this option to raise or lower the printing on the page up to approximately 1/5th of an inch. The factory setting is 0.

Use the L-OFFSET (left offset) option to make fine adjustments in the position of the printing on the page. The setting is in dots; each dot is 1/300th of an inch (0.0846 mm). With this option, you can move the printing on the page approximately 1/5th of an inch to the left (settings from -1 to -64) or to the right (settings from 1 to i-63).The factory setting is 0.
